From: Peter Maydell <peter.mayd...@linaro.org> Currently we use memory_region_init_rom_nomigrate() to create the "boston.flash" memory region, and we don't manually register it with vmstate_register_ram(). This currently means that its contents are migrated but as a ram block whose name is the empty string; in future it may mean they are not migrated at all. Use memory_region_init_ram() instead.
Note that this is a a cross-version migration compatibility break for the "boston" machine.
